Transaction 7488106af0fee95292222f57ac74fef5bf78126f486833c0d41ee747fdfee82f

4 Input
2 Outputs
  • 7488106af0fee95292222f57ac74fef5bf78126f486833c0d41ee747fdfee82f:0
  • value  90000000
    address  1CAx3TPddftnG5LXGVAQWPyUUQ7tRfqhBb
  • 7488106af0fee95292222f57ac74fef5bf78126f486833c0d41ee747fdfee82f:1
  • value  7388995
    address  1DdLnf3tjjc8FyDSWWQVoHuoq2jWsjYDDw